    Gypo (2005)

    Gypo is the story of a working class family in Margate, Kent, a town where immigrants have become the focus of most of the public’s discontent. The film tells the story of the a couple of weeks in this family’s life, beginning when a young Czech girl, Tash, comes to visit. The film is made in the Dogme95 tradition, so no costumes, no lighting, no props or sets, which gives the film a gritty texture appropriate to the story.

    Agatha Christie’s Seven Dials Mystery (1981)

    When two mysterious deaths mar an otherwise pleasant weekend in the English countryside, unflappable flapper Lady Eileen Brent (Cheryl Campbell) teams up with the dashing Jimmy Thesinger (James Warwick) to solve the dastardly deeds. Their sleuthing leads them into a world of espionage and international intrigue as they discover a secret society known as “The Seven Dials” and the attempted theft of top-secret government documents.

    Take a Letter, Mr. Jones

    Take a Letter, Mr. Jones was a short-lived British sitcom from Southern Television starring John Inman and Rula Lenska which aired in 1981.
